Chapter 2

I remember that every time I cooked for him, he would hug me from behind and whisper in my ear, "My baby, you've worked hard."

It seemed warm, but in the past five years, he had never even poured me a cup of hot water.

He was the youngest professor of cardiac surgery at the top medical school in Sydney.

He always said, "My hands are for surgery, so I must protect them at all times."

Even when he held my hand, he was very careful.

But now, he made an exception and cooked for Celia.

Bryan saw me, snorted and laughed and made an expression of "I knew it".

Celia greeted enthusiastically, "Claire, you're back! Do you want to eat together?"

I silently passed her and went straight to the bedroom.

"Stop!" Bryan stood up suddenly, his face terribly gloomy, "Celia is talking to you, please respond. Don't you even have the most basic manners?"

I turned around slowly and sneered, "How do you want me to respond? Thank her for rushing to give birth to a child for my fiancé, so that I can become a mother painlessly? Or rush up and slap her a few times, scolding her for being a cheap mistress and getting out of my house?"

"You!" Bryan was choked and his veins popped.

Celia suddenly covered her mouth and retched, tears coming.

Bryan asked in panic, "Celia, what happened? Are you feeling uncomfortable?"

"Bryan, I'm fine..."

She trembled and grabbed Bryan's sleeve, but cried to me.

"Claire, it's all my fault. I don't want to live in your house, but I really have nowhere to go. I will leave as soon as the baby is born and will never disturb you and Bryan again."

As she said this, she suddenly touched her belly and sobbed, "I'm sorry, baby. Mommy doesn't want to abandon you. But Mommy did something bad and must be punished. My baby… I'm sorry..."

As she said this, she retched violently again and collapsed in Bryan's arms.

Bryan looked at me with disgust, as if I had committed some heinous crime.

"Are you satisfied now?"

I sneered and turned away.

My attitude completely angered Bryan. He suddenly grabbed the glass on the table and threw it at me.

There was a sharp pain in the back of my head and with the sound of glass breaking, I fell heavily on the stairs.

The sharp pain made me sweat instantly and I couldn't stand up for a while.

"Why are you pretending? Get up quickly!" Bryan scolded impatiently behind me.

Celia came over hypocritically, "Claire, you should be okay, right? I saw the cup just lightly rubbed your shoulder..."

"Shut up!" I gritted my teeth to interrupt her and stood up with all my strength.

Seeing my bad attitude towards Celia, Bryan's eyes suddenly turned cold,

"Celia has no appetite. You go and cook her your best crucian carp and tofu soup. Remember not to put onions, she doesn't like it."

"No." I refused without hesitation.

"This is an order!" Bryan's face was terribly gloomy, "Claire, do you think you have a choice?"

I clenched my fists and looked him in the eyes, "I will never do it. Now what can you do?"

Bryan's eyes flashed with cold light and he strode forward and roughly grabbed my arm and pushed me into the kitchen.

The door was heavily closed.

"Don't even think about coming out until the soup is ready!"

"Bryan, you're crazy!"

I slammed the door hard, shouting "Let me out" at the top of my lungs, but all I got was dead silence.

My palms were swollen and burning from slamming and finally, I slid down to the ground powerlessly, leaning against the cold door.
